    The self/other conceptual binary in the persian lingua-cultural area

    Get PDF
    In the article the particularities of lingual representation of the SELF / OTHER binary in the Persian lingua-cultural area on the basis of the Persian phraseological fund are researched and interpreted within the terms of cultural codes

    Cognitive Mechanisms of Communicative Behaviour of Representatives of Various Linguistic Cultures of the East

    Get PDF
    Communicative behaviour is primarily based on the understanding of the ways a person interacts with other members of society and how much this reflects the cultural component of the communication process. This also includes the structure of discourse, which affects the communicative content of communication. The relevance of studying the specifics of organising discourse by representatives of oriental linguistic cultures is conditioned by the need to understand the deep cognitive mechanisms of their communicative behaviour in the context of the ever-increasing globalisation of the modern world. The novelty of the study is that it analyses some key factors that have a direct impact on the formation of communicative behaviour of carriers of the eastern mentality. The paper presents some deep aspects of the formation of a communicative culture in the traditions of the East, the study of which is of particular interest in the context of the growing need for successful intercultural communication. Communicative behaviour is analysed in the context of the correlation of language and culture, language and national mentality, language and consciousness. The practical significance of the study is determined by the need to form a global communicative space and structure the worldview aspect of intercultural interaction

    OSTRACODA OF THE BAIKAL LAKE

    No full text
    Investigated have been Ostracoda and Arthropoda of the Baikal lake with a view to revealing its species composition, distribution, zoogeography and origin. The results of the performed investigations essentially add the present information, namely, 118 new endemic taxons - 2/5 of the total composition have been described. For the first time, the distribution of the Ostracoda in the lake has been studied, its affined connections with the modern and fossil fauna and the possible origin in the Baikal lake have been considered in the light of the common peculiarities of its fauna.Available from VNTIC / VNTIC - Scientific & Technical Information Centre of RussiaSIGLERURussian Federatio

    Freshwater ostracodes in Quaternary permafrost deposits from the Siberian Arctic

    Get PDF
    Ostracode analysis was carried out on samples from ice-rich permafrost deposits obtained on the BykovskyPeninsula (Laptev Sea).A composite pro file was investigated that covers most of a 38-m thick permafrostsequence and corresponds to the last ca.60 kyr of the Late Quaternary.The ostracode assemblages aresimilar to those known from European Quaternary lake deposits during cold stages.The ostracode habitatswere small,shallow,cold,oligotrophic pools located in low centred ice wedge polygons or in small ther-mokarst depressions.In total,15 taxa,representing 7 genera,were identi fied from 65 samples.The studiedsection is subdivided into six ostracode zones that correspond to Late Quaternary climatic and environ-mental stadial-interstadial variations established by other paleoenvironmental proxies:(1)cold and dryZyrianian stadial (58 53 kyr BP);(2)warm and dry Karginian interstadial (48 34 kyr BP);(3)transitionfrom the Karginian interstadial to the cold and dry Sartanian stadial (34 21 kyr BP);(4)transition fromthe Sartanian stadial to the warm and dry Late Pleistocene period,the Allerød (21 14 kyr BP);(5)transition from the Allerød to the warm and wet Middle Holocene (14 7 kyr BP);and (6)cool and wetLate Holocene (ca.3 kyr BP).The abundance and diversity of the ostracodes will be used as an additionalbioindicator for paleoenvironmental reconstructions of the Siberian Arctic
